  • HIEU 2031- Final questions and answers 100% correct Pausanias A Spartan commander of the Hellenic League after the Persian War around 470's BC. He showed Spartan favoritism and treated other allies poorly and acted like a Persian. As a result, the Greeks approached the Athenians to assume leadership of the naval force.   • CULTURAL STUDIES QUESTIONS AND ANSWERS GRADED A+ Matthew Arnold (1960) on culture described culture as the best that has been thought and said in the world. Here reading, observing and thinking were said to be the means towards moral perfection and social good. His aesthetic and political arguments are a justification for 'high culture'.
